Space Saving
A traditional wood burning stove with a flat front takes up a lot of floor and wall space that can restrict the furniture placement in the room. A corner log burner provides the warmth and comfort of a fireplace, without taking up space.
This kind of stove is perfect for smaller spaces such as apartments and narrow townhouses. It is also ideal for open plan kitchen and dining areas where it can help create a relaxing atmosphere in the evening as you cook and play board games or simply relax with family and friends.
Additionally to that, a corner woodburner is the best choice for contemporary self-build or extension projects. Modern wood stoves are energy efficient, and they meet Eco Design 2022 regulations. This means they require less fuel to produce the same amount heat.
Installing a corner woodburning fireplace within an extension or new home will save space and use corners that are not being used. Energy Efficiency
There are many energy efficiency characteristics that you can search for in a wood stove. The efficiency of combustion and overall efficiency are two of the most important. They determine the amount of heat that is delivered to the room. the full details maintains a database of details on the efficiency ratings of each model. You might also see the rating for heating capacity that indicates how much hot air the stove can generate.
The fuel type is another element in the efficiency of the stove in general. If you're thinking about installing a corner wood-burning stove in your business or home consider how the arrangement of your furniture might alter to accommodate it. For instance, you might choose to set up a swivel chair or table so that it faces the stove. It's an excellent idea to get some schematics of the model that you're thinking about, and then place cardboard cutouts on the floor so that you can see how far out into the corner the stove will sit.
